The Cryogenic Tanks market is experiencing significant growth driven by several key factors:
Technological Advancements: Improvements in materials and design have enhanced the efficiency and safety of cryogenic tanks, making them more reliable for storing and transporting cryogenic liquids. Advances in insulation technologies have reduced heat transfer, improving storage conditions.
Increasing Demand for LNG and Industrial Gases: The growing demand for liquefied natural gas (LNG) and other industrial gases is driving the market. LNG is increasingly used as a cleaner energy source, and cryogenic tanks are essential for its storage and transportation.
Government Policies and Regulations: Favorable policies supporting the use of clean energy sources, such as LNG, are indirectly driving demand for cryogenic tanks. These policies encourage the development of infrastructure for LNG storage and transportation.
Expanding Healthcare Infrastructure: The medical sector's need for cryogenic storage of gases like oxygen and nitrogen for therapeutic purposes is also a significant driver. An aging population and rising healthcare demands are contributing to this growth

Despite its growth potential, the Cryogenic Tanks market faces several challenges:
High Initial Costs: The production and purchase of cryogenic tanks are expensive due to the specialized materials required, such as stainless steel or nickel alloys. This high cost can be a barrier for smaller businesses or those with limited budgets.
Geographic Limitations: The availability of advanced cryogenic technologies varies globally, with some regions lacking the necessary infrastructure for widespread adoption. This can limit market penetration in certain areas
Technical Challenges: Ensuring the safe storage and transportation of cryogenic liquids poses technical challenges, requiring specialized expertise and infrastructure. This includes maintaining extremely low temperatures and managing pressure.
Environmental Concerns: While cryogenic tanks are used for cleaner energy sources like LNG, the production and disposal of these tanks can have environmental impacts if not managed properly.
These challenges highlight the need for continued innovation and strategic investments to support market growth.
Several trends are shaping the Cryogenic Tanks market:
Innovations in Materials and Design: Advances in materials science are improving the durability and efficiency of cryogenic tanks. The use of nickel alloys enhances performance at low temperatures
Shifts in Energy Consumption: The global shift towards cleaner energy sources, such as LNG, is driving demand for cryogenic tanks used in storage and transportation.
Expansion of Healthcare Infrastructure: Growing healthcare needs are increasing demand for cryogenic storage of medical gases, further driving market growth.
Integration of IoT and Automation: The integration of IoT and automation technologies is improving monitoring and maintenance capabilities for cryogenic tanks, enhancing operational efficiency and safety.
These trends are transforming the industry by enhancing technological capabilities and aligning with global sustainability efforts.

The Cryogenic Tanks market encompasses a range of technologies and applications focused on storing and transporting cryogenic liquids. Key technologies include vacuum-insulated tanks and advanced materials like stainless steel and nickel alloys. The market serves various industries, including energy, healthcare, pharmaceuticals, and food processing.
